作者:兔蛋

前提

首先保證安裝好最新版的10.3.1的BF調參軟件。

刷好了最新的BF 3.4.0固件(廢話)。

個人感覺需要重視的調整

一、全新PID算法:

默認PID有變化,宣稱初學者使用默認值即可以飛的很好。我依然使用以前自己調的PID飛行後也非常不錯,感覺和以前區別不是太大,沒有什麼大問題。初學者如果不會調PID完全沒必要調了。

二、D加速度 :

(D set point weight)值上限可以調的更大,可以調的讓打杆反應更快了。

D加速度爲打杆開始時的響應速度,新固件算法重新做了調整。這個值最好不要超過1.0,太高可能會產生震盪。默認爲0.6,相當於以前的0.8,我個人依然使用0.6,飛競速可以調大一些。

D阻尼值(D set point transition)默認改爲0,建議競速爲0,花式爲0.5或1。我個人依然爲1。

D阻尼爲打杆後回中時的響應速度,數值越大回中的越慢越順滑,越小響應越快,太小了容易產生震盪。

三、濾波器全面重新調整:

刪除了3.3.0時候的stage2濾波器。

現在使用全新的PT1+LMA雙重濾波器,與卡爾曼濾波器等效。

動態濾波默認是開啓的,NOTCH濾波都是關閉的。

越松(數值越大)的濾波會讓飛機響應越好,越跟手,延遲越低,洗槳(propwash)改善越好,越沒有多餘的震動。

越緊(數值越小)的濾波對飛機物理震動濾除越好,反之飛行性能就降低了。

DTERM濾波要比GYRO濾波開的緊一些,數值更小一點。

官方給出了四檔濾波建議值(從松到緊):

1、如果你的穿越機配置非常好,設備都很新,可以使用下面的參數:

setgyro_lowpass_type = PT1

setgyro_lowpass_hz = 150

setgyro_lowpass2_type = PT1

setgyro_lowpass2_hz = 400

setdterm_lowpass_hz = 100

setdterm_lowpass2_hz = 250

2、如果按上面的濾波飛後你的飛機有點抖,電機有點熱,查看黑匣子的噪音有點大,可以使用下面的參數把濾波再調緊一點:

setgyro_lowpass_type = PT1

setgyro_lowpass_hz = 120

setgyro_lowpass2_type = PT1

setgyro_lowpass2_hz = 300

setdterm_lowpass_hz = 100

setdterm_lowpass2_hz = 250

3、如果按上面的濾波飛後你的飛機還是有點抖,電機有點熱,查看黑匣子的噪音有點大,可以使用下面的參數把濾波再調緊一點:

setgyro_lowpass_type = PT1

setgyro_lowpass_hz = 120

setgyro_lowpass2_type = PT1

setgyro_lowpass2_hz = 300

setdterm_lowpass_hz = 80

setdterm_lowpass2_hz = 160

4、如果按上面的濾波飛後你的飛機還是有點抖,電機有點熱,查看黑匣子的噪音有點大,可以使用下面的參數把濾波再調緊一點。這也是官方給出的最緊的濾波建議值了。如果飛了還抖,說明你的飛機電機、槳、機架和裝機工藝太差了,飛控減震也沒有做好。

setgyro_lowpass_type = PT1

setgyro_lowpass_hz = 90

setgyro_lowpass2_type = PT1

set gyro_lowpass2_hz= 180

setdterm_lowpass_hz = 70

setdterm_lowpass2_hz = 140

至於NOTCH(陷波)濾波默認就是關閉的,也不建議打開。陷波濾波雖然對某個小區間內的大噪音濾除效果很好,但也是對信號處理延遲最大的,非常影響飛行感受。

至於動態濾波 DYNAMIC_FILTER從這個固件開始就默認被開啓了,個人認爲動態濾波其實就是活動的陷波濾波,可以讓飛控及時計算到哪個區間有較大的噪音,就把這個活動的陷波瞬間放到哪。這麼說的話其實動態濾波也是會產生一定的延遲的,但是這個延遲肯定是要比你開固定的陷波濾波小的太多。如果你的飛機配置非常之完美,在不開動態濾波的情況下,噪音依然很乾淨,那你絕對可以不開。但是針對大部分機器,我們隨時都在炸機,槳不可能永遠不碰撞,所以動態濾波在處理這些上絕對是開比不開好太多了。

我自己的飛機配置也只能算是中上等,但是電機我會經常保養看看軸承有沒有雜音,電機也裝了硅膠減震墊,槳要求絕對不能歪,機架絕對不要太次那種,飛控只用MPU6000低靈敏度的陀螺儀的,飛控必須用減震柱,飛控上層最好不要再架其他設備,最好不用AIO飛控,整機裝配工藝也不算太好。我用的官方建議的最松濾波值後,查看黑匣子噪音非常理想之低,飛行感受也是比以前固件更順滑,跟手,靈敏的多,洗槳改善也是特別明顯。

四、遙控器RC平滑濾波器:

可以濾除打杆時候的細微抖動。

使電機響應更順滑,節省信號帶寬,降低延遲,降低電機溫度。

開啓方法:set rc_smoothing_type = FILTER

默認爲關閉,這個其實就是濾除我們打杆信號時,有時候手抖產生的不必要的打杆操作。即使你平時覺得你的手很穩,在我們信號裏看依然不是特別平滑的曲線,這些細微操作上的不穩會直接傳遞給PID運算和電機。但打開後的缺點可能會降低PID工作效率,可能會有少許的延遲產生,其實和陀螺儀濾波利弊是一個道理。但根據我開與不開對比,飛行感受微乎其微,幾乎沒什麼大的區別,所以就看個人喜好了。

五、新手訓練模式 ACRO TRAINER:

可以在模式裏設置開關開啓。可以在純手動模式下限制飛機的傾斜角度,讓純新手不至於在手動模式下打杆太大而翻滾瞬間炸機,所以也就意味着不能花式翻滾飛行了。我個人感覺如果是飛花式這個功能很雞肋,越是初學者我們越應該從良好的基本功習慣入手,這個功能無疑是讓本來就搞不懂模式的初學者概念更亂,讓初學者分不清什麼纔是真正的手動模式,所以我不建議花式初學者過多的去研究這個模式。如果是競速飛手,不需要翻滾,那這個模式還可以玩一玩。

六、油門增壓模式:

瞬間提高油門響應速度,飛出6S的感覺。

設置油門增壓提高8%:set throttle_boost = 8

設置油門增壓作用區間15:set throttle_boost_cutoff = 15

其實一聽說能飛出6S的感覺,就以爲是飛機更暴力了,飛的更快了。其實這樣理解不是太準確。從看官方的這個功能的解釋上看,我個人理解就是增加了油門瞬間打杆的響應,而不是真正的飛得更快了。換句話說就是你打杆的速度越快,傳遞給飛控的打杆信號會提前輸入的更多一些,比如你快速的給了10%的油門,便會瞬間提前傳遞給飛控12%的油門,當然你打杆慢一些油門增壓的也少一些了。至於油門的變化速度、增壓程度和時間就由這兩個值來調節了。8、15也是官方給出的花式飛行的建議值(默認是5、15)。

七、I值釋放:

減小翻滾到位的回彈,可以把你的I值調大一些,提高機身穩定性。

打開命令:set iterm_relax = RP

設置釋放模式爲陀螺儀:set iterm_relax_type = GYRO

設置釋放範圍:set iterm_relax_cutoff = 10

我們都知道I計算的是一個很緩慢的延遲累計,他的計算是遠遠趕不上P和D的處理速度的,就比如我剛橫滾翻滾完又要俯仰翻滾了,但這時I的姿態穩定計算還在處理上一個橫滾的動作,就像個小胖子,反應永遠跟不上別人的動作。I值釋放其實就是創造了一個緩衝區,可以讓I值計算的更快,就好比我們電腦的緩存,可以快速的讓數據排隊進行處理。

他有兩種模式:

一個是Setpoint,即爲不開啓I值釋放功能,I值計算緩慢,飛機姿態不太精準,但延遲很小。

二是GYRO,即爲開啓了I值釋放功能,能讓I值計算加快,飛機姿態會更精準,但會有一定的延時。所以就看個人喜好開關了。

八、I值旋轉:

默認爲開啓。官方介紹這個功能主要就是用在那些玩目視特技穿越機的飛手上,他們會頻繁使用橫滾和俯仰方向組合的一些旋風旋轉特技飛行,這個功能會把I值的幾個適量方向組合到一個方向上,讓操控更順手。其實FPV飛行的時候,因爲我們攝像頭都是有角度的,很多花式動作也要用到橫滾和俯仰的組合打杆,所以默認開啓就不用管了,肯定是有利的。

九、絕對控制:

默認爲關閉。官方解釋這個和I值旋轉功能差不多,我理解爲I值旋轉功能的更高級優化,默認爲關閉,開啓參數:set abs_control_gain = 10 開啓後直接替換了I值旋轉的功能,讓穿越機在複雜的特技飛行中更跟手,據說還可以改善猛加油抬頭的現象,可以改善大家常玩的長時間傾斜後瞬間彈跳起飛玩法的炸機現象。

十、癱瘓模式 PARALYZE:

在模式裏可以設置開關開啓。作用是在比賽中炸機了,切到這個模式後,可以切斷接收機和圖傳的信號,然後快速的使用備用飛機依然使用以前的飛機的接收機對拼信號和圖傳頻率繼續比賽,就是說不讓炸機的飛機信號影響到備用飛機。炸機的飛機以後可以重新上電恢復正常。這個功能應該是爲某些賽事的規定專門準備的,我們野飛的人就瞭解下,略過。

不太重要的更新調整

OK除了以上十條我總結的感覺官方特別重視和主要的更新調整內容外,新固件還有如下小更改內容官方沒有做過多的解釋,個人感覺也不是太重要,可以不用管,如果個人喜歡可以自己去研究。

一、直接可以像U盤一樣複製粘貼黑匣子文件,通過命令開啓。

開啓命令:set usb_msc_pin_pullup = on

二、把飛控作爲加密狗,直接玩模擬器。

開啓命令:set usb_hid_cdc = on

三、在BF裏有了開啓電調BB響的開關,通過遙控器通道和失控保護觸發。

四、可以更改校準RSSI的百分比。

五、由於內存限制,固件體積越來越大,閹割了某些F3固件裏的某些不常用功能。

六、可以裝GPS後設置失控返航。

七、通過遙控器輔助通道調整PID參數。

八、可以在OSD裏看到飛控核心的溫度。

九、對F7飛控優化很多,F7飛控越來越穩定。

十、YAW的D值默認值改爲0,以前是20。

十一、可以限制油門行程,防止太暴力。

十二、調整P值權重比,加速飛機響應。

十三、自旋剎車,防止發生無限自旋的時候自動緊急剎車。

說在最後

BF 3.4.0固件官方號稱有史以來最好的固件,難道最新固件還更差嗎,哈哈!其實意思是說這次的固件是歷來更新裏內容最多,優化飛行感受最好的一次,非常非常適合什麼都不會調的初學者,刷了固件就可以爽飛,這點初學者可能感受應該會非常巨大。但是我個人飛了幾天的感覺不是特別明顯,如果非要要說的話,確實新的雙重濾波器可能讓我感覺到飛機延遲更小了,propwash改善更好了,更順滑,更跟手了一點點。而且我也不會太滿足官方給的默認PID值和其他建議值,我會更深入的理解功能的意義後調爲適合自己的數據,真正讓自己的飛機由自己掌握。

可以看到很多新功能也必須要在CLI裏開啓,官方對這些改善飛行感受的新功能應該是屬於測試階段,只有廣大飛友都感覺穩定了,喜歡了,纔會在調參界面裏作爲基本的設置開關。所以如果你真的看不懂這次更新的一堆功能,最好的選擇就是默認就行了。

總結了一天,只是初稿,或許飛久了又覺得很多地方說的不太對,我會不斷的更改感受和總結,飛行視頻也會在快手等網站及時更新。請文末點擊“瞭解更多”穿越到原文。

查看原文 >>
相關文章